المملكة: 14 days separate students from their second midterm exams

Education departments and schools in all regions of the Kingdom are preparing for the launch of the midterm exams of the second semester of the year 1446 AH, which are scheduled to begin on Sunday, 28 Jumada al-Akhirah 1446 AH.
This period witnesses intensified efforts from all concerned parties to ensure the readiness of the educational process and the regular conduct of tests, in a way that achieves the aspirations of male and female students for academic excellence.
Male and female students continue their preparations for this important stage through intensive reviews and reliance on study plans carefully prepared by schools, focusing on assimilating the prescribed curricula and achieving an integrated understanding of them.

Midterm exams

It is noteworthy that the mid-semester exams are an important milestone in the current academic calendar, as they will be followed by the mid-semester vacation that begins on Friday, corresponding to Rajab 3, 1446 AH, and studies will resume on Sunday, corresponding to Rajab 12, 1446 AH.

The end of the second semester exams will begin on Sunday, corresponding to Shaaban 17, 1446 AH, and end on Thursday, corresponding to Shaaban 21, 1446 AH, after which the third semester will resume on Sunday, corresponding to Ramadan 2, 1446 AH.
